About The Position

CRC Benefits is seeking an Account Installation Technician to handle the installation of new and renewing administered cases. This involves managing group demographics, benefits, rates, benefit calculations, business rules, and enrollment. Responsibilities

  • Accurate case installation to ensure efficient carrier transmission, employer billing, and benefit utilization.
  • Process enrollment for new and renewing cases in all systems in accordance with group paperwork as well as carrier guidelines.
  • Notify Quality Assurance that the case is complete and ready to be quality checked.
  • Move cases to a billing division in IBAS when the case and related quality assurance has been completed and bill can be generated.
  • Enter data for the set-up of COBRA Administration on a group level.
  • Process transactions regarding employee eligibility in the required carrier systems; including, but not limited to, urgent enrollments, COBRA reinstatements, COBRA end dates, re-hires, Medicare and PCP information.
  • Daily utilization of reports to monitor workflow; including but not limited to Division reports, workflow, Unbilled, transmission, error correction, and Problem Tracker.
